NEW YORK, April 16, 2018 -- Rosen Law Firm, a global investor rights law firm, announces the filing of a class action lawsuit on behalf of shareholders of Ubiquiti Networks, Inc. (NASDAQ:UBNT) from May 9, 2013 through February 20, 2018, both dates inclusive (the “Class Period”). The lawsuit seeks to recover damages for Ubiquiti investors under the federal securities laws.

According to the lawsuit, defendants throughout the Class Period made materially false and/or misleading statements and/or failed to disclose that: (1) that the size of Ubiquiti’s purported user community was drastically overstated; (2) that Ubiquiti had exaggerated its publicly reported accounts receivable; and (3) that as a result of the foregoing, Ubiquiti’s publicly disseminated financial statements were materially false and misleading. When the true details entered the market, the lawsuit claims that investors suffered damages.
A class action lawsuit has already been filed. If you wish to serve as lead plaintiff, you must move the Court no later than April 23, 2018. A lead plaintiff is a representative party acting on behalf of other class members in directing the litigation.
